About Devipriya Nagarajan

Devipriya Nagarajan is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Biochemistry,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Nutrition and Dietetics and Organic Chemistry, having authored 36 papers that have together received 1.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Phytochemicals and Antioxidant Activities (10 papers), Effects of Radiation Exposure (9 papers), Antioxidant Activity and Oxidative Stress (5 papers), Pomegranate: compositions and health benefits (5 papers), Free Radicals and Antioxidants (4 papers), Cancer Cells and Metastasis (4 papers), Vitamin C and Antioxidants Research (3 papers) and Epigenetics and DNA Methylation (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biochemistry (184 citations), Applied Microbiology and Biotechnology (29 citations), Complementary and alternative medicine (88 citations), Cancer Research (157 citations) and Nutrition and Dietetics (150 citations). Devipriya Nagarajan has collaborated with scholars based in India, United States and South Korea. Frequent co-authors include Venugopal P. Menon, Adluri Ram Sudheer, M. Srinivasan, Kalpana K. Bhanumathy, Weiling Zhao, Zhiyong Deng, Srinivasan Marimuthu, Umadevi Subramanian, Halagowder Devaraj and William Blackstock. Their work appears in journals such as Toxicology, Mutation Research/Genetic Toxicology and Environmental Mutagenesis, Journal of Biochemical and Molecular Toxicology, Toxicology in Vitro and European Journal of Pharmacology.
